Apartment at Sandbergplein 15 in Amstelveen (Stadshart neighbourhood). The home was built in 2002 and has 160 m² of living space, 2 bedrooms and energy label A+. The nearest railway station is Amstelveenseweg (3.9 km). The nearest primary school is Brede School Rembrandt (241 m).
